Re: [Zappa-List] ISO Web link
In a message dated 12/12/04 9:58:56 AM Central Standard Time, [EMAIL PROTECTED] writes: Hi All,Back when MITB was first being circulated a web link was posted to a sitewhich contained in depth analysis of the various different versions/mixes ofboth vinyl and cd of Frank's output.In particular I remember reading alot of stuff regarding the different mixesof the Cruisin' stuff.If anyone has this link or knows the site I'm talking about would you pleaseforward it either to me or the list please. -Probably theZappa Patio, which used to be located at http://zappapatio.unixlover.com, but has moved. I don't have the current link bookmarked, I'm not sure what the address is. I've been looking to buy Joe's Garage on cd for ages (I bought it on vinylwhen it first came out),and want to know what the best cd version is.I seem to remember reading that the original EMI release was best for soundbut I could be wrong,and that the Ryko releases could of been better. -I don't think there was an EMI Joe's Garage CD. You might be thinking of YAWYI or Sheik Yerbouti. That said, I think the old Ryko CD version of JG and the '95 are the same.
